Our ODD guests today Mr. Owen Chamberlain and Mr. Frederick Brusch made worldly impact with their creations of bombs and books.

Early in his career, Mr. Chamberlain was part of the team that created the atomic bomb. He is said to have made a $5 bet that the test device would fail to explode - a bet he lost. Years later he would apologize to the Japanese for the nuclear attacks on Hiroshima and Nagasaki. He also was awarded the Nobel Prize for his part in the discovery of the antiproton.
